The Research Advocate published monthly by SPO lists funding opportunitites with upcoming deadlines as well as other relevant information. SPO also publishes guidance on preparing and submitting proposals.
The Office of Corporate and Foundation Relations can provide assistance in obtaining funding from corporations and foundations. The Industry Alliances Office works with UC Berkeley employees and companies to enable innovative research relationships with private industry.
